Bali works best when you move past the checklist. Slow mornings in Ubud, temple ceremonies at sunset, waterfall trails, reef snorkelling, and long shared meals all reveal a more grounded island story.

Travellers who want variety without leaving one island behind. Bali suits couples, first-time Indonesia visitors, and return travellers who want to mix comfort with local texture.

Give Bali enough breathing room. One or two strong bases usually create a better trip than trying to sleep in a new area every night.
